Assessing Your Itizen Bike’s Compatibility for Conversion

You’ll need to assess if your Itizen bike is compatible for conversion to electric.

When it comes to assessing battery compatibility, you should start by checking the dimensions and weight of your bike’s frame. Ensure that the frame has enough space to accommodate the battery pack without compromising the bike’s stability or handling. Additionally, consider the voltage and capacity requirements of the battery system you plan to install. It’s crucial to match these specifications with your bike’s electrical system to avoid potential damage or inefficiency.

Another important aspect to evaluate is the motor placement. Take into account the available space on your bike’s frame and determine the ideal location for the motor to be installed. Proper motor placement is essential for optimal performance and weight distribution, ensuring a smooth and well-balanced ride.

Removing the Pedals and Crankset

To start removing the pedals and crankset, simply unscrew the bolts holding them in place using a wrench. This step is crucial when upgrading the bike frame to accommodate an electric motor.

By removing the pedals and crankset, you create space for the motor and battery that will power your electric bike. Once the bolts are loosened, carefully slide the pedals off the crank arms and set them aside.

Next, use a crank puller tool to remove the crankset from the bottom bracket. This tool allows you to detach the crank arms from the spindle, making it easier to install the electric motor.

Connecting the Motor to the Bike’s Drivetrain

Now, you need to connect the motor to the bike’s drivetrain. This step is crucial in transforming your regular bike into an electric one.

Start by removing the chain from the bike’s crankset and rear gears. Next, attach a sprocket or gear to the motor’s output shaft, ensuring it matches the bike’s chain size. Then, align the motor and bike sprockets, making sure they are properly centered. Use a chain breaker tool to shorten the chain if necessary.

Once everything is aligned, connect the motor sprocket to the bike’s rear gear using the chain. Finally, check the tension of the chain and adjust it accordingly.

Troubleshooting common motor connection issues may arise during this process. If the chain keeps falling off, check for misalignment or loose screws. If there is excessive noise or a grinding sensation, ensure the sprockets are properly aligned and tightened. Additionally, make sure the chain tension is adequate to prevent slippage.

By carefully following these steps and addressing any issues, you will successfully connect the motor to your bike’s drivetrain, bringing it one step closer to becoming an electric powerhouse.

Mounting the Battery and Controller

Mounting the battery and controller is an essential step in the process of transforming your regular bike into an electric one. Proper battery placement ensures stability and balance while riding, while the controller installation is crucial for controlling the power flow to the motor. When mounting the battery, it is important to consider the weight distribution of the bike. Placing the battery in the center of the bike, preferably on the downtube, helps maintain balance and stability. Additionally, securing the battery tightly using straps or brackets prevents any movement or vibration during rides. As for the controller installation, it is typically mounted near the battery for easy accessibility. The controller regulates the power output, so it is important to follow the manufacturer’s instructions for proper installation and wiring.
